Who is the owner of checkpoint software?

Checkpoint Software Technologies Ltd. is a publicly traded cybersecurity company founded in 1993 and headquartered in Israel. It is owned by its shareholders, including institutional investors and individual stockholders, with no single owner controlling the company. The company is led by its executive management team and board of directors.

How does a typical day look for someone working in a technical support role at Checkpoint Software?

A typical day in a technical support role at Checkpoint Software involves troubleshooting security appliance issues, responding to customer inquiries via phone or email, and collaborating with engineering teams to resolve complex cases. You'll often analyze logs, replicate customer environments, and provide detailed solutions or escalation when needed. Expect to work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ment with frequent opportunities to learn about the latest cybersecurity technologies and best practices.

What is a Checkpoint Software Engineer?

A Checkpoint Software Engineer is a professional who specializes in working with Check Point Software Technologies, a leading provider of cybersecurity solutions such as firewalls, VPNs, and network security platforms. Their primary responsibilities include implementing, configuring, and maintaining Check Point security products to protect organizations from cyber threats. They may also provide support, troubleshoot issues, and optimize security settings. These engineers often hold certifications like Check Point Certified Security Administrator (CCSA) or Check Point Certified Security Expert (CCSE). Their expertise is crucial for safeguarding networks and ensuring compliance with security policies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Check Point Software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Check Point Software Engineer, you need a solid background in computer science, cybersecurity principles, and network protocols, typically sup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with Check Point security products, firewall configuration, and certifications like CCSA or CCSE are commonly required. Strong problem-solving,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help engineers diagnose issues and collaborate with teams. These abilities ensure the delivery of robust security solutions and protect organizational networks from evolving threats.
